Access to the camera via ONVIF

We offer ONVIF for the users who want an alternative to our free cloud service.


Precondition: 

1. ONVIF only works in the local network, i.e. the PC/smartphone and camera must be within the same network. 

2. The camera must be , i.e. the via the HiKam app is already complete.

3. Camera must be higher than 13.0.0.61, go to HiKam App: My Camera -> Setting -> Device

From firmware 13.0.0.90 the camera also offers 720p HD via ONVIF interface. However, when HD is running over ONVIF, HD on HiKam App doesn’t work anymore (SD only).

Resolution 1280×720: ://192.168.xxx.xxx:554/onvif1 

Resolution 320×180: rtsp://192.168.xxx.xxx:554/onvif2

2nd PC: iSpy 

http://www.ispyconnect.com/

To add camera, go to Add -> Onvif Camera -> select “RTSP” and “Scan Network” -> select camera -> OK. After that you can see the picture.

iSpy offers you multiple configuration options for , Pan/Tilt (pan and tilt), FTP, SMTP, Cloud…

Click Add > ONVIF Camera

image

Go to the “VLC Plugin” tab > Download VLC. You will be taken to the page where you can download VLC. Select a suitable download pack here, as in the example “vlc-2.2.4-win64.zip”. Unzip the files into the directory as below by clicking on the link. You might have to create a folder yourself. Please make sure that libvlc.dll is located directly under the VLC64 folder. Close the “Video source” window. Go back to “Add” > ONVIF Camera > VLC Plugin. In the VLC URL, please enter rtsp://your_camera_ip:554/onvif1 and click OK. In the pop-up window click on “Exit”. Now you can see the video image from the camera.

3. iOS: IP Cam Viewer

You can download the app from the App Store.

Add Camera -> Generic URL -> Type: Generic RTSP over UDP -> URL: rtsp://192.168.1.xxx:554/onvif1

ATTENTION: You must read the of the camera from the router or via PC software such as ONVIF Device Manager. 

 

 

 


4. Android: tinyCam Monitor

You can download the app on Google Play.

Add Camera -> ONVIF, enter IP address, port 5000, RTSP over UDP

ATTENTION: You must read the IP address of the camera from the router or via PC software such as ONVIF Device Manager.

6. Synology

Please update Synology Surveillance Station to 7.2.3 (08/09/2016) first, then read on.

IP address: You must read the camera’s IP address from the router or via PC software such as ONVIF Device Manager. 

Connection: 554

Brand: Custom

Video format: H.264

Source path: /onvif1

Username and password can be left blank.

Warning: Videos can be saved to Synology, but sound track cannot be decoded yet. We’re still working on it.
